A buffer zone in land use planning is used to:

AIncrease density in urban areas
BSeparate incompatible land uses, such as industrial from residentialCorrect
CAllow mixed-use development in rural areas, under typical circumstances
DDesignate flood plain areas

Why Separate incompatible land uses, such as industrial from residential Is Correct

Answer B: Separate incompatible land uses, such as industrial from residential

Buffer zones are areas of land that provide a transition between incompatible land uses, such as placing parks or low-intensity commercial zones between industrial and residential areas.
